Regulation of Lobbying Act 2015

The Regulation of Lobbying Act 2015 is designed to provide information to the public about who is lobbying whom about what.

Register of Lobbying

The Register of Lobbying and further information can be found at www.lobbying.ie

Designated Public Officials under the Regulation of Lobbying Act 2015

Section 6(4) of the Act requires each public body to publish a list of Designated Public Officials of the body. The list allows:

  • members of the public to identify those persons who are Designated Public Officials; and
  • lobbyists filing a return to the Register to source a Designated Public Official’s details.

The Planning and Development Act 2024 was signed into law on 17 October 2024. The Act is being commenced on a phased basis to facilitate a smooth transition from the existing legislation to the new legislation. It is important to note that transitional arrangements are in place. This means that certain elements of the work of the OPR remain under the previous legislation during this time.
